 Cuihua Mountain

      翠华山

Cuihuashan Mountain National Geo-park lies in the northern Qinling Mountain of Chang'an District, Xian City, Shaanxi Province. The scenic spot is 12.43 miles (20km) from downtown Xian and covers an area of 12.36 square miles (32 square kilometers). The highest peak is 8543.31 feet (2604m).Cuihua Mountains landside scenery national Geopark is one of the first 11 Geoparks authorized by National Land Resources Department in March, 2001 and, one of the first unveiled national parks in China as well. In the park, the highest peak Zhongnan mountain elevates above sea level by 2604m with total area 32km2 and is one of the developed fullest from landslide. With its most complete diversity of landslide appearance, most typical structure, most intact, largest scale and highest tourism value, the park is the most unusual in China and abroad, as demonstrated with search by Shaanxi Sci-tech Information Research Institute, well-known as Chinese landslide miracle scenery and geological museum. Today it is a well developed national geo-park and Grade AAAA scenic spot. Renowned for its unique and unusual landslide topography, Cuihuashan Mountain is known as a natural geo-morphological museum. According to historical documents, the landslide occurred during a large earthquake in the year 780 B.C. during the Zhou dynasty. The fantastic landscape and its great size are unique at home and abroad. Designated Zhongnanshan National Forest Park in 1992, Cuihuashan Mountain has been recommended as one of the top ten tourist attractions in Xian since 1997.

It was recorded in records on kingdoms in the early stage of West Zhou Dynasty that at the second year (B.C.780) during the You King period of West Zhou Dynasty there had been a great earthquake in the three valleys in the middle part of Shaanxi. And in the year the earthquake resulted in rivers dried and Qishan plateau collapsed. The same record can also be found in 'On historical events' by Si Maqian, an ancient scholar of the Dynasty. It is by inference from literature records on kingdoms in the early stage of West Zhou Dynasty that the Cuihua landslide scenery was caused to from be the earthquakes following.

By classification in geological history the Cuihua Mountain belongs to Qin mountain chain, composed of diversity of metamorphic rock from middle geological Epoch, one billion years ago. The large fault from the earthquake formed in the north slope of Qin Mountain chain lowered to take shape of the plain in the middle of Shaanxi while the south slope raised to have Qin mountain peaks come to exist. For the past ten thousand years, Qin Mountain chain has been raising by 1.73-3.4 mm, that is the reason why the rock of Qin Mountain is solid with brittle properties. And this, together with long-term weathering, had accelerated the landslide to happen.

Landslide area in Cuihua mountain covers 5.2km2 with 300 million m3 rock collapsed. At present 1.5km2have been developed with distributions in low-lying land so called Shui Jiao Pond and Gan Jiao Pond and Da Ping. And the developed area is mainly composed of three pars such as survival peaks and remained cliff, stone sea from collapse and the lake formed from landslide.

Ganjiao peaks, Apricot Garden more that 1500m long and 260-900m wide, the disparity between the highest and the lowest being 300m more, elevate the sea level by 2045m. Because of the collapse close to the south and north slope of the peaks, the stone sea had formed, looking fantastic.

Elevated above sea level by 1414m, the Cuihua peak stands in Cuihua mountains, looking like a impregnable fortress. And with its south end cut down by a cliff up to 200m, a huge stone corridor, nearly a thousand meters long. 300 meters wide and 200 meters high had come to exist, having Taiyi valley-blocked up. A huge quantity of big stones from collapse, total in 300 million m3 , are mainly distributed in Ganjiao peak and Daping. Crowded and piles up, the fantastic shapes of the stones arouse people endless imagination. It seems that some stones look like a lion gazing into the moon, others like tigers running down the mountain, or like a fairy maiden scattering flowers from the sky, or playing urchin. And it is that the countless stones form the stone sea with waving scenery spots in Cuihua mountain such as 'sword stones', 'the drunken rabbit', and the 'emperor's Tongling jade seal', etc. full of manly strength. Hundreds of caves had formed from piling up of the stones when collapsed, such as 'heaven cave', 'ice cave' and 'bat cave', etc. among which the 'ice cave' surprised tourists the most with the difference of temperature up to 230C between inner and outside in summer. And it is in summer that the cave can be found freezing, ice columns hanging from the top of the cave. And still more, the windy cave formed by two buge stones supported each other 20m high and 2-3m wide are always full of chilly wind in hot summer because of air exchange from the effect of narrow tube. The classified records of Chang'an indicates that, 'the ice well was located in Taiyi Yuan mountain to the north of Ting (Ningshan Ting). The well deep more than ten meters with ice frozen never melting even in hot summer and, so Chang'an people got ice from it in summer conveniently, getting rid of trouble from ice storage. Hence the ice well is known to the world' And now there is still a spring scenery spot even in summer, popularly called it little ice cave. When summer, the cold vapor is flowing out of the cave to cause drizzle falling and flowers coming into bloom. Although in summer it is only around the cave where grass shooting, flowers blooming, what a fantastic scenery! The bat cave, 100m long and the path into it winding and twisting, is just like a maze. And at the 30m far into the cave there are always more than a thousand bats clustering on the cave wall and with their wing shaking to be heard one can not help calling it a surprise found in Cuihua mountain. In Cuihua mountain there are three barrier lakes formed from the rivers that were blocked up by the mountain collapse. One is located in Ganjiao Pond under the foot of Ganjiao peak with area of 0.2km2. And because of short of water supply and long-term vast leakage added, the lake dried, being named Ganjiao Pond. The vast bottom of it was covered with exuberant grass, riding a horse in it can make one think of Mongolia prairie. The other is located in Daping where a level ground was formed by the silt, being called Dapiing, The last one is located in shuijiao pond, formed from Taiyi River blocked up by mountain collapse, being called Tianchi, or Chengyuan Chi, or Taiyi lake,etc. The barrier lake is the only one in Qin mountain with water area 0.14 km2, 600m long, 100-300m wide and depth of 5-12m. Tourists can have a boating and fishing on the lake. Mists and ripples raising above the lake, colorful and flourishing, fantastic huge stones and the lake adding radiance and beauty to each other, the lake is praised as Qin mountain jewel, or a earthly paradise.
As for geological diversity, particularity and completeness, Cuihua mountain expresses itself with survival peak and remained cliff, stone sea from collapse and the barrier lake. The geological structure of the collapse area is complicated, the geological layer belonging to sub-group to the group of wide level ground from Zhongyuan Paleozoic Era. The group is mainly composed of long black mica rock sheet in oblique shape, flaky rock and a mixture of pocked rock. Strongly affected by rockizing of mixtured rock, the group mainly consists of mixtured grantic rock with black mica and small amount of marble added. The rockizing period of the mixtured rock belongs to Yinzhi Period (by Shaanxi Geology Bureau, 1989). Cuihua mountain is one of the typical districts for mixtured rock development. It is a natural experiment laboratory on mixtured rockizing home and abroad with big size of stones rom collapse, taking shape in sawtooth and intestines, the biggest stone up to (60x40x30)m3. The traces of the collapse have a long history and its form had undergone long years. For a long-term under geological effect inside and outside, the huge rocks fall onto the bottom of valley with the rock veins enlarging and deepening. With the scratch and rubbing area easily seen, the cracks in the stones have been developing. At present one can take a view of the whole process of mountain collapse from its breeding, developing and happening. By overall plan the park ahs divided into three districts. The collapsed area of Cuihua mountain is located on the north foot of Qin mountains with famous scenery spots such as Waterfall Green Peak, Fantastic Scenery from Mountain Collapse and Cuihua Inverted Reflection in Water, resulted in geography location of Qin mountains and changeable climate. And still Cuihua mountain is also a gathering area of vegetation, having a diversity of plant and mineral deposit.

There are 8 woody plants and 10 herb, which are a part of valuable and rare classification under national focus protection. From Cuihua mountain to Zhongnan peak of Qin mountains the layers of the forest are in clear disparity with season changing. In the south slope there is shrub growing, the rest meadow. And the north slope is covered with azalea woods, offering beautiful scenery with azalea flowers in spring. Cuihua Mountain National Geopark has a long history with culture background, a transitional area to natural reservation area for takin in Niubei mountain ridge, Grade No.I Developing Zone and characteristic component of national forest park in Zhongnan mountain and, also a famous scenery district. By picture records of famous tracks of Xi' jing, from Qin, Han and Tang Dynasty Cuihua mountain was granted by emperor of Han Dynasty, always said that' the clouds moving out of mountain forest, river and valley all makes rain with ghosts appearing, really miraculous.' And so, in te year 112, B.C. Han Wudi went to pay homage to Taiyi God and, from this Cuihua mountain was also called Taiyi mountain which is still popularized in overseas Chinese districts in south and east Asia, and somewhere else in the world. To memorize the legend of Lu Dongbing Who withdrew from society and lived in solitude and then followed Han Zhongli to study Taoism, becoming a deity later. And in the sixth year in Jingtai period of Ming Dynasty, i.e. Sept. Chinese traditional Yihai year, selecting a good day, a Taoism service boy Ma Deyun discovered 'eight deities cave'. In Tang Dynasty the story goes that a dragon originally hiding in Xingshen Fang Pond on Shenhe plateau, Chang'an. And tater it moved to Tianchi. Hanyu (a scholar of Tang Dynasty) made a poem to say that the dragon is too tired to live in the shallow water so that to move to have his den in Tianshan.' Today there is still 'platform to meet sages' 'Taiyi Palace' in Taiyi valley, Laojun temple and 'Qing Shen Palace' etc., It has been a good place for Taoist to cultivate the heart and nature culture. And now the remained stele from Song Dynasty has the record about the prosperous statement then.

There was originally an inscription 'Cuihua study' on the Zhisheng temple, having great influence in Qing Dynasty. In 1898 when the 'Constutional Reform and Modernization' was promoting in Qing Dynasty, there was a story going that 'South Kang and North Liu'.('Kang' means Kang Youwei who was a scholar in Qing Dynasty, famous in south of China and Liu in north). Liu Guyu was then inspired by the beautiful scenery of Cuihua mountain to decide setting up a 'Cuihua school'. And later Liu's follower Jiang Guan had once taught in the school. 'Shaanxi general record' said that in the period of Guangxu, an emperor of Qin Dynasty, the eight nations invasion troops were impending to Beijing so that Cixi (the emperor's mother) fled to Xi'an with Guangxu accompanied. It was said that then Cixi had once sent for Jiang Guan to have a chat. And later, Kang Youwei failed to find Jiang Guan who had been murdered by the bandit.

Cuihua mountain was still a cradle for Chinese revolution by Communist Party of China. Li Xiannian was once leading his troop fighting here.
